PMIC battery chargers provide efficient and reliable charging solutions for rechargeable batteries used in portable electronic devices, power tools, and electric vehicles. These chargers support various battery chemistries and charging profiles, offering features such as voltage regulation, current limiting, and temperature monitoring to ensure safe and fast battery charging.
